MSP in Sweden
• Swedish Agency for Marine and Water Management
has been commissioned to carry out Sweden's
maritime spatial planning
• Ministry of the Environment
• Three plans – the Gulf of Bothnia, the Baltic Sea, the
Western Sea
• Plans will be adopted by the government
• Guiding Maritime Spatial Plans – but possibility to
adopt regulations prohibiting or limiting activities

Process
• We are up-and-running!
• Planning and dialogue in several steps
• Plan proposals (and regulations) to be sent for
governmental decision in 2019
• Strategic environmental assessment &
socioeconomic analysis integrated into the planning
process
